Lets compare vitamin content per 100 grams of Toasted Sunflower Seeds vs Chunk Style Peanut Butter, with salt:
- 100 grams of Toasted Sunflower Seeds have 3.1 times more Vitamin B1, 2.6 times more Vitamin B2, 6.3 times more Vitamin B5, 1.9 times more Vitamin B6 and 2.6 times more Vitamin B9 than Chunk Style Peanut Butter, with salt.
- While 100 g of Chunk Style Peanut butter, with salt contain 3.3 times more Vitamin B3 than Toasted Sunflower Seed Kernels no Salt.
- Both Toasted Sunflower Seed Kernels no Salt as well as Chunk Style Peanut butter, with salt have insufficient amounts of Vitamin A, Vitamin B12, Vitamin C and Vitamin D in 100 grams.
Comparing minerals per 100 grams for Toasted Sunflower Seeds vs Chunk Style Peanut Butter, with salt:
- 100 grams of Toasted Sunflower Seeds have 1.3 times more Calcium, 3.2 times more Copper, 3.6 times more Iron, 3.6 times more Phosphorus and 1.9 times more Zinc than Chunk Style Peanut Butter, with salt.
- While 100 g of Chunk Style Peanut butter, with salt contain 1.5 times more Potassium and 162 times more Sodium than Toasted Sunflower Seed Kernels no Salt.
- Both Toasted Sunflower Seeds and Chunk Style Peanut Butter, with salt contain similar levels of Magnesium and Manganese per 100 grams.
Comparison of macro-nutrients per 100 grams:
- 100 grams of Toasted Sunflower Seeds have 2.7 times more Omega 6 and 1.4 times more Fiber than Chunk Style Peanut Butter, with salt.
- While 100 g of Chunk Style Peanut butter, with salt contain 1.3 times more Saturated Fat and 1.4 times more Protein than Toasted Sunflower Seed Kernels no Salt.
- Both Toasted Sunflower Seeds and Chunk Style Peanut Butter, with salt offer comparable quantities of Energy, Fat, Omega 3 and Carbohydrate per 100 grams.
